Should be able to by appearance and by code. The GS-R manifold has thicker runners and is more squared-off, and I believe the inlet side is lower than a Type R. I'm reaching way back into the cobwebs for that, hopefully someone will be along soon with a more descriptive response.

Search for bay shots of ITR's and then you can tell the difference. Mainly you can see the runners that merge into the manifold. You can easily tell the difference if you have a pic to go by. Splat the inlet side is lower on the ITR vs. GS-R. I've owned both and there is definitely a difference.
